iSim教程:Xilinx FPGA开发者的VHDL/Verilog必备指南

版权申诉
0 下载量 172 浏览量 更新于2024-10-18 收藏 1.34MB RAR 举报
资源摘要信息:"本资源集包含了一个关于使用ISE开发工具和iSim模拟器进行Xilinx系列FPGA开发的详细教程。VHDL和Verilog作为硬件描述语言,在本教程中将得到重点介绍和应用。此外,本资源也适用于已经开始或计划开始使用Xilinx系列FPGA进行项目开发的工程师和爱好者。" 知识点详细说明: 1. ISE开发工具:ISE(Integrated Synthesis Environment)是Xilinx推出的一款集成了设计输入、综合、仿真、实现、布线以及下载调试等多个功能的设计套件。它支持VHDL和Verilog等硬件描述语言,是从事FPGA开发的工程师常用的开发环境之一。使用ISE,设计者可以从设计输入开始,直至生成可下载到FPGA的比特流文件,完成整个设计流程。 2. iSim模拟器:iSim是ISE套件中内嵌的一款仿真工具,它允许设计人员在实际硬件上编程之前,就能在软件环境中对设计进行测试和验证。通过iSim模拟,可以及时发现设计中的错误和不足,避免了反复烧写FPGA的麻烦,提高开发效率和设计质量。本资源将对iSim的使用方法进行详尽讲解,包括如何设置仿真参数、加载测试平台以及分析仿真结果等。 3. FPGA开发:现场可编程门阵列(FPGA)是一种可以通过编程来实现特定逻辑功能的集成电路。与传统的ASIC(专用集成电路)不同,FPGA可以在系统交付给用户后仍然可以被重新配置。这种灵活性使得FPGA非常适合于快速原型设计、产品迭代、和小批量定制的场合。Xilinx是FPGA领域的主要供应商之一,其FPGA产品具有高性能、高集成度的特点,广泛应用于通信、消费电子、工业控制等领域。 4. VHDL:VHDL(VHSIC Hardware Description Language)是一种用于电子系统设计和电子设计自动化(EDA)的硬件描述语言。VHDL可以用来描述数字电路和系统的结构和行为,使其能够在FPGA或ASIC中实现。VHDL不仅支持文本描述,还可以通过图形化的界面来表示设计,提供了一种接近于电路图的描述方式。本教程将对VHDL的基础语法和结构进行介绍,并通过实例演示如何使用VHDL进行FPGA设计。 5. Verilog:Verilog是一种硬件描述语言(HDL),同样用于模拟电子系统,特别是数字电路和集成电路。它允许设计者通过模块化和层次化的描述方法,定义复杂的电子系统。Verilog的设计可以简单到一个逻辑门,也可以复杂到整个电子系统。本教程将对Verilog语言的基础知识和应用技巧进行讲解,帮助设计者学会如何用Verilog高效地完成FPGA设计。 总结上述知识点,本资源是一套完整的Xilinx FPGA开发教程,涵盖了从基础的硬件描述语言到高级FPGA开发工具的使用,以及相应的仿真验证方法。通过本资源的学习,设计者不仅可以掌握ISE和iSim的基本操作,还可以深入了解VHDL和Verilog这两种硬件描述语言的使用,为进行FPGA设计打下坚实的基础。